How they compare
Solomon Islands currently reports -1,325 current LCU per person against -1,823 current LCU per person in Marshall Islands, a difference of 498 current LCU per person.
Across all 21 years both countries report, Solomon Islands has been ahead every year.
Marshall Islands ranks 167th and Solomon Islands ranks 165th of 187 countries.
Solomon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
